New Cross Gate station off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th journey for passengers. The ticket office operates from early morning to late evening, providing services Monday through Sunday. Whether you're planning ahead or making a last-minute decision, it's easy to purchase and collect tickets, with accessible ticket machines ready for your convenience. The station is equipped with step-free access throughout, making it accommodating for travelers with reduced mobility. However, be prepared that there are no waiting rooms, toilets, or baby changing facilities, so plan accordingly before your visit.
For those looking to stay connected, public Wi-Fi is available. You can also enjoy a cup of coffee at the station's coffee shop and browse in local shops before you journey onwards. While there's no ATM or currency exchange, nearby shops in the bustling area surrounding the station can cater to your needs.
The station isn't just a stepping stone into central London, it's a gateway to the city's robust transport network. Public buses can be caught at nearby stops for destinations including Canada Water, Dalston Junction, and London Bridge. If you're in need of a taxi, services can be arranged through popular apps like Addison Lee and Gett. There's no provision for bicycle hire directly at the station, but ample parking is usually available for those preferring to drive.

Fulwell features an accessible ticketing system with opening hours from 06:40 to 11:00 on weekdays and 09:00 to 14:00 on Saturdays, while Sundays have no available ticket office service. For ease and efficiency, there are ticket machines capable of printing pre-purchased tickets and offering discounts for those with a Disabled Persons Railcard. As a sign of improved accessibility, induction loops are available to assist those with hearing impairments. While there are no staff present to offer direct assistance, a help point provides vital information to travelers.
Although Fulwell lacks certain facilities such as waiting rooms and toilets, the station offers basic amenities including a seating area and bicycle storage with CCTV for added security. It is worth noting that there is no car parking available at the station, making it more seamless for those arriving by foot or bicycle.
Navigating onward travel from Fulwell is facilitated through a variety of transport links. Replacement rail services regularly head towards Teddington, Twickenham, Shepperton, and are accessible via nearby Wellington Road bus stops.
